There is a composite video input (the yellow RCA video jack) to use with legacy devices. Be aware that these legacy devices will have very bad picture quality without also purchasing hardware that will help the TV upscale the image. There is a device for the PS2 that is around $30 you can buy online called the Pound HDMI cable for PS2. This upscales the PS2 image to 720p for a much cleaner output on modern televisions. For VHS, there isn't a great work-around. You can get converters that take the analog, composite signal from the VHS and passes it through to HDMI, but it does not help the picture quality.
